Could you please help me understand where they're exactly used and tell me if there're any distinctive features?


Is 'prospectus' only used for academic centres?

A catalogue catalogs things. :-D
It has lists of something -- like a library catalogue (with list of books owned by the library), or a catalogue of things you can buy at IKEA or some other store (these are thick and usually are released on per-season basis as opposed to a flyer or brochure)

Brochure is just a small pamphlet. It usually contains some information or advertises something.

Leaflet is just one page. It also contains some information or advertises something.

We also have flyers. These are sent out by the stores every week to advertise their weekly sales.

Prospectus is used by businesses more than by "academic centers".
